CV of Failures

I read about this “CV of failures” sometime ago. Today, as I was using my computer, I chanced upon the link which I have saved earlier and decided to reread his CV of failures as well as Melanie Stefan’s article in the journal Nature about this idea.

I admire Dr Johannes Haushofer for being open-minded and courageous enough to post his CV of failures for all to scrutinize. I believe Dr Haushofer’s purpose of posting his CV of failures is to give perspective to all that even those who appeared highly successful in their field has failed many times. Failure is inevitable sooner or later. He said it correctly that if someone else has a longer CV of failures, it’s likely that either he has a better memory or that he had tried more things.
